This Senior Package Layout Engineer will play a key role in developing sophisticated, detailed layout of IC substrates for NVIDIA products.
Key Responsibilities- Collaborate with the Technical Package Lead and design teams to design and develop detailed IC substrate layouts for NVIDIA products.
- Plan schedules and resolve cost, manufacturing, and electrical design issues with design teams.
- Implement high‑speed/density ASIC packages as part of the Layout team.
- Perform substrate breakout patterns for ASIC packages.
- Optimize package pin‑out, incorporating system‑level trade‑offs of pin assignment.
- Perform package routing, placement, stack‑up, reference plane, and power distribution using Cadence APD or SiP tool suite.
- Propose layout design trade‑offs to the Technical Package Lead for resolution and implementation.
- Conduct design feasibility studies to evaluate package design goals for size, cost, and system performance.
- Develop symbols and CAD library databases using Cadence APD design tools.
- Develop methodologies to improve layout productivity.
- B.S. in Electrical Engineering or equivalent experience.
- 5+ years of PCB layout experience on graphics cards, motherboards, line cards, or related technology.
- Experience with HDI designs is a plus.
- Proven experience in substrate layout of wire‑bond and flip‑chip packages.
- Significant background with Cadence APD or SiP and/or PCB layout tools (including Constraint Manager).
- Solid understanding of high‑speed design signal‑integrity practices.
- Experience with Virtuoso and Calibre is a plus.
- Experience using Valor is helpful.
